Review of The Texas Chainsaw Massacre Part 2 (1986) by Heath H — 26 Aug 2007
Kind of excruciating. has some scenes of spot-on black comedy, but mostly its tiresome, cluttered, and unfocused. Hooper seems to be trying to make a campy parody of the first movie, but he can't seem to capture the tone of his camp masterpieces Lifeforce and Invaders from Mars.
